The property is approached from Garth Road via two pedestrian gates, one leading up to the front door and one to the covered side access leading to the rear garden and housing the gas meters, over a private courtyard front garden. The front door opens up into an entrance vestibule and further to an entrance hallway with door into;

Flat 1: This self-contained apartment comprises an L-shaped reception room which measures 3.94 x 3.57m and enjoys a large bay window to the front, flooding the room with natural light. A newly installed kitchen measuring 3.67 x 3.56m offers plenty of space for food preparation, cooking and even dining with view over the garden to the rear. The shower room features a double walk-in shower, low-flush WC and pedestal wash hand basin, all brand new having been installed in 2023. Further on from the shower room are two rooms which could be utilised as bedrooms, depending on the new owners preference, with bedroom one and two measuring 3.66 x 2.54m and 3.54 x 2.28m respectively. Bedrooms two enjoys sliding door access into the rear garden, which is laid mainly to lawn, whilst having a couple of brick-built outbuildings, whilst having a paved area immediately to the rear of the property.

Flat 2: Flat 2 is located on the first floor of the building, and comprises a 3.91 x 2.97m reception room with large bay window overlooking Garth Road and open archway into the 2.81 x 2.23m kitchen. The main bedrooms measures 3.34 x 2.53m and overlooks the rear garden, and to the rear of the flat is a further bedroom, measuring 3.69 x 1.85m and a newly installed shower room, featuring a suite of double walk-in shower, low-flush WC and pedestal wash hand basin. 

Flat 3: Located on the second, and top floor of the building, this lovely self-contained apartment offers a double bedroom, measuring 3.63 x 2.72m, a reception room measuring 2.96 x 2.71m which opens into the 3.49 x 2.22m kitchen, and a family bathroom. 

A rare opportunity to purchase and superbly maintained and presented townhouse, which could be retained as three separate apartments, if the new owner wished to purchase as an investment, or with a little bit of work, could be easily converted to a large family home, subject to gaining the necessary permissions. The property is located a short distance from the centre of the market town of Builth Wells, which has a range of amenities and facilities including Primary and Secondary Schools, a cinema, leisure centre, cricket, rugby, football and golf clubs. It is also home to the internationally famous Royal Welsh Show which is the largest agricultural show in Europe. The town has good transport links, is on a bus route between Cardiff and North Wales and is also served by Builth Road Railway Station on the Heart of Wales Line. Situated within the Wye Valley, an area of natural beauty and close to the Elan Valley at Rhayader, it is well-known as a walker’s paradise whilst the Red Kite feeding centre at Gigrin Farm offers a truly unique experience to see the rare and magnificent birds on a daily basis.

    Broadband speed is measured in megabits per second, with the number returned showing how fast the connection is. Each reading is based on the highest predicted speed of any major broadband network for services that deliver the download speeds. The following are the different readings that we may display:

    Basic: Up to 30 Mbit/s
    Super-fast: Between 30 Mbit/s and 300 Mbit/s
    Ultra-fast: Over 300 Mbit/s

    The data is updated three times a year. The checker results are predictions and should not be regarded as guaranteed. For more information, see: https://checker.ofcom.org.uk/en-gb/about-checker#Answer_0_2

    Mobile phone signal availability and predicted strength

    Mobile signal predictions are provided by the four UK mobile network operators: EE, O2, Three and Vodafone. Predictions can vary significantly from the coverage you may actually experience as a result of local factors (especially terrain). Ofcom has tested the actual coverage provided in various locations around the UK to help ensure that these predictions are reasonable. The values shown against a property can be broken down as follows:

    Clear: No bars, no signal predicted
    Red: One bar, reliable signal unlikely
    Amber: Two bars, may experience problems with connectivity
    Green: Three bars, likely to have good coverage and receive a data rate to support basic web services
    Enhanced: Full bars, likely to have good coverage indoors and to receive an enhanced data rate to support multimedia services
